Summary of performance and failure tests conducted on rear springs for the Phantom Bump Chassis.

Identifier  ExFiles\Box 119\1\  scan0055
Date  28th September 1937
  
1024

Phantom Bump Chassis.
Summary of Rear Springs.

DATE. | Hrs. run. | TYPE | Position on Chassis. | REMARKS.
---|---|---|---|---
18.9.37. | 11 | F.89067 Act.Pound 1354 lbs. | N.S.R. | Front eye broken.
19.9.37. | O.S.11 N.S.23.40 Total 34.40. | F.87535 AP.1354. | N.S.R. | O.S. spring was now changed over to N.S. 1st. and 2nd & 3rd leaf broke, rear end.
22.9.37. | 37-40 | F.89067. AP.1360. | O.S.R. | Front eye broken.
24.9.37. | 28¼ | F.201. No.6 AP.1407. | N.S.R. | 3rd leaf broken, rear-end.
28.9.37. | 21 | F.89067. | O.S.R. | Front eye broken. This is still on chassis.
" " " | 6¾ | No.5. F.201. AP.1400. | N.S.R. | Still O.K. on chassis.
